Former Sox manager’s restaurant opens in Windsor Locks

Bobby V’s Restaurant and Sports Bar, named for former Red Sox manager and Stamford native Bobby Valentine, has opened in Windsor Locks, his partner Sportech Venues announced.

The 300-seat venue features 70 television screens, including a 17-foot screen. The restaurant was built inside the Bradley Teletheater, which adjacent to Bradley International airport and is a part of Sportech’s chain of off-track betting facilities across Connecticut.

Sportech said it recently invested $10 million in renovations at the 15 facilities.
